Direct access to senior leaders from the biggest retailers in Canada is the hallmark of Retail Council of Canada’s exclusive In Conversation with Retail Leaders in Canada series. These events provide access for vendors and suppliers to hear directly from senior retail executives about their business strategies and future plans – without retail competitors or media in the room.
